We participated in the 2024 National Simultaneous Storytime session where our students were part of 2 million students who listened to Australian author Aura Parker read her picture story book ‘Bowerbird Blues’ to the audience around Australia at the same time.  We then made bowers with our Grade 5/6 Buddies.

In our English unit we are learning about Fairy Tales. Our first book is The Three Billy Goats Gruff. We have been learning words like lush, meadow, hooves, buck, doe, kid, stamped, rammed, troll and learning about narrative texts, characters, settings, beginning, middle and end, compare and contrast, story maps, sequencing, and adjectives. Students have role played the story, completed directed drawings, made stick puppets and retold the story. 

In Maths we have been learning about addition and subtraction. We are learning a variety of strategies to assist us with practical situations to model addition and subtraction

 

TwistED Science 

We were VERY excited to attend our first excursion. The TwistEd Science education centre was SO much fun! The students were able to participate in a large range of science based play involving gravity, push/pull, observations, twist/turn and experiments using a variety of household items which changed water into different colours and textures.
